DBeaver连接TDengine数据库

工具介绍

  1. DBeaver是一款免费的开源数据库管理工具
  • 易用性是该工具设计的主要目标,其免费、跨平台、基于开源框架,并允许各种扩展(插件)。
  • 它支持任何具有一个JDBC驱动程序数据库。
  • 它可以处理任何的外部数据源。

DBeaver 社区版可以通过DBeaver官方网站或者Github中文社区进行下载

  1. TDengine 是涛思数据旗下一款产品开源、云原生的时序数据库(Time Series Database)
    taos-jdbcdriver 是 TDengine 的官方 Java 语言连接器,Java 开发人员可以通过它开发存取 TDengine 数据库的应用软件
  • taos-jdbcdriver 实现了 JDBC driver 标准的接口,并提供两种形式的连接器
  • 一种是通过 TDengine 客户端驱动程序(taosc)原生连接 TDengine 实例,支持数据写入、查询、订阅、schemaless 接口和参数绑定接口等功能
  • 一种是通过 taosAdapter 提供的 REST 接口连接 TDengine 实例。REST 连接实现的功能集合和原生连接有少量不同。

taos-jdbcdriver可以通过TDengine进行下载,然后自行编译
在这里插入图片描述

git clone https://github.com/taosdata/taos-connector-jdbc.git
cd taos-connector-jdbc
mvn clean install -Dmaven.test.skip=true

这里提供DBeaver-22.1.0的Windows安装包和taos-jdbcdriver-2.0.41的Jar包,可直接下载使用:
下载【CSDN资源】

安装部署

DBeaver在Windows下安装

  • 双击exe程序安装,安装过程按照提示步骤一步一步进行即可,网上有较多资料,这了不再赘述

安装TDengine驱动

  1. 打开DBeaver,点击【数据库】-【驱动管理器】-【新建】

在这里插入图片描述
在这里插入图片描述在这里插入图片描述

  1. 新建页面,首先在【设置】中,自定义 驱动名称;然后点击【库】-【添加文件】,选择jar文件,点击找到类,选择com.taosdata.jdbc.rs.RestfulDriver,这个时候在设置中,类名会自动填充为com.taosdata.jdbc.rs.RestfulDriver。点击确定,可以看到驱动管理器中出现创建的驱动名称
    在这里插入图片描述

在这里插入图片描述
在这里插入图片描述

连接TDengine数据库

  1. 点击【数据库】-【新建数据库链接】

在这里插入图片描述

  1. 在全部中搜索并选择驱动TDengine,然后点击下一步,填写JDBC URL、用户名和密码,点击【测试连接】,弹出已连接,说明成功。
    在这里插入图片描述
    在这里插入图片描述
    3.可在【连接详情】-【连接名称】中设置别名,最后点击完成,在导航栏中出现刚才设置的连接,双击可连接数据库
    在这里插入图片描述
    在这里插入图片描述
    在这里插入图片描述
  • 2
    点赞
  • 1
    收藏
    觉得还不错? 一键收藏
  • 1
    评论
评论 1
添加红包

请填写红包祝福语或标题

红包个数最小为10个

红包金额最低5元

当前余额3.43前往充值 >
需支付:10.00
成就一亿技术人!
领取后你会自动成为博主和红包主的粉丝 规则
hope_wisdom
发出的红包
实付
使用余额支付
点击重新获取
扫码支付
钱包余额 0

抵扣说明:

1.余额是钱包充值的虚拟货币,按照1:1的比例进行支付金额的抵扣。
2.余额无法直接购买下载,可以购买VIP、付费专栏及课程。

余额充值